What to do when good neighbors are moving away

When your good neighbors are moving away, then that’s a bad relocation scenario for a number of reasons:

  • You may be on friendly terms with these folks, and it’s always a sad day when friends are moving away from you;
  • You won’t be able to enjoy the company of your nice neighbors anymore;
  • You won’t be able to rely on kind people who you can trust to help you out in emergency situations; and
  • You never know what kind of people will move in next door after your neighbors have moved out. The new folks could turn out to be the epitome of Neighbors from Hell.

Regrettably, when your good neighbors have already decided to move away, there’s nothing you can do to change their mind, and you shouldn’t try to do it either. After all, they must have thought it through carefully and it’s unrealistic to think that you can influence their decision in any way.

The best you can do under the circumstances is to accept your neighbors’ decision to move away and try to help them in any way you can.

Give your neighbors any packing materials you don’t need

Another way you can help when your neighbors are moving away is to give them any packing materials you may have lying around in your home.

Mostly, they will really appreciate any moving boxes in good condition – cardboard containers that you may have kept from your previous house move. And if you do happen to have such boxes, then make sure they are strong, dry, and infestation-free before handing them out to your next-door folks.

Also, in case you keep clean packing paper and/or bubble wrap, your neighbors are surely going to welcome your kind gesture of giving them usable packing supplies free of charge.

Offer your neighbors to help them pack

It’s no secret that packing for a move is the most time-consuming task during a house move. Therefore, one useful thing you can do for your neighbors is to offer to help them with packing.

One extra pair of helping hands may not seem like much, but it does make a difference. And if you and your partner both are willing to help your next-door friends who are going through a very transitional period, then you can be sure that your assistance will be greatly appreciated.

Furthermore, moving days often involve instances of lifting and carrying heavy household items such as furniture and tons of moving boxes. So, unless your thoughtful neighbors have hired full-service movers, they may expect you to offer your moving-labor assistance on the move-out day.

Invite your neighbors to a goodbye party

Your good neighbors are moving away and you may not see them again for a long time… or maybe your paths will never cross again. If the people next-door are also your friends, then their upcoming move is not something to be cheerful about.

And yet, it’s a good idea to throw a farewell party for your friendly neighbors while they are still there. It’s an excellent chance to create even more nice memories by spending an unforgettable evening or night with them shortly before they have to go away.

Don’t forget to ask them for their new address at the farewell get-together in case you happen to pass through their destination town or city sometime in the future and wish to see them in person once more.

Give your neighbors a farewell gift

Yet another thing you can do when your neighbors are moving out is to give them something nice and meaningful as a farewell gift.

The moving away gift for your neighbors can be anything – from something you have created with your own hands (crafting a hand-made article, writing a poem, composing a song, etc.) to more standard gifts such as a book, a painting, a personalized item, or anything else that you know your good neighbors will enjoy and appreciate.
